The hidden website backlog

Most business websites have a backlog: old service copy, missing FAQs, weak calls to action, outdated team details, thin local pages, and new offers that never went live. None of it is huge, but together it costs trust.

What the assistant prepares

A website update assistant can draft revised copy, suggest page structure, identify missing metadata, prepare internal links, and create a clear approval note for the owner or developer.

Do not skip review

Website changes affect positioning, compliance, brand, and lead quality. AI should prepare the work, but a human should approve anything public.

SEO benefit

Better pages help search because they answer specific questions. The goal is not to publish volume for its own sake. The goal is to make useful pages that match what buyers are already searching.
